On Tuesday the 1st June 2021 the Companions of Gildenburg Chapter were ‘thrilled’ to begin operating again as a RA Chapter in Ellindon Masonic Centre in Peterborough – albeit under a Rule-of-Six framework.
Gildenburg Chapter, by dispensation as their May 2021 meeting fell within the closing days of the suspension of masonic activity, was able to undertake its usual ‘elections’ to ensure it is well placed to hold its Installation Convocation in October 2021. Additionally, on the 1st June the Chapter was able to undertake all the outstanding administrative and procedural activities from 2020 and early 2021, which included the 2020 election and Installation, to enable the Chapter to move forward with no outstanding business when the new season begins again in September 2021.
After this June 2021 Convocation the Companions were able to enjoy refreshment and convivial ‘Companionship’ in the garden of the home of their MEZ.

As many will be aware, the ten year patent of our Provincial Grand Master, RWBro Max Bayes comes to an end on 30 June 2021. Ordinarily, on this date he would retire from office. However, in view of the current situation that prevails, the Grand Master has asked our Provincial Grand Master if he would continue in office for the time being. Naturally, he has been pleased to accede to this request and will, therefore, continue to act as Provincial Grand Master for the Province of Northamptonshire and Huntingdonshire.
